The story begins with an investigation. Major Kurekhina is tasked with investigating a series of strange incidents, possibly connected to each other. It all starts with an attack on the victim’s personal computer or mobile device—after which the victim loses interest in life, sells their property, and disappears. When he finally reappears, he has no memories at all.
